Gaule Bjerg is a mountain in King Christian IX Land, Sermersooq Municipality, Greenland.

Geography

Gaule Bjerg is an isolated nunatak located north of the Fenris Glacier, west of the northern end of the Schweizerland Range.{{cite web|url=http://mapcarta.com/19193106|title=Gaule Bjerg|work=Mapcarta|accessdate=8 July 2016}} Its elevation is {{convert|2133|m|ft|0}}. This mountain is marked as a {{convert|7218|ft|m|adj=mid|-high|0}} peak in the Defense Mapping Agency Greenland Navigation charts.1:1,000,000 scale Operational Navigation Chart, Sheet C-13
